What kind of tea is good to drink after the summer solstice?
Today is the summer solstice. Someone asked a few days ago whether drinking tea should change after entering the summer solstice? What kind of tea is better to drink after the summer solstice? As I said last time, what kind of tea should I drink after the Beginning of Summer?
Let’s first take a look at what the summer solstice means. Is summer here? You can say it is right or you can say it is wrong, because Lixia means the arrival of summer. But it has just entered the Beginning of Summer, and people have not felt the taste of summer. After the summer solstice, the real hot summer begins. That’s why the ancients said that the summer solstice is just not hot.
"Zhi" means the extreme. On this day, the sun reaches the northernmost point of the year where it shines directly on the earth. Nearly directly over the Tropic of Cancer, the northern hemisphere has the longest day. After entering the Beginning of Summer, there are more and more hot and muggy weather, and more and more rain. You see, Guangdong, Guangxi, and Guizhou have been hit by heavy rains recently, but Henan and other places have experienced the highest temperatures and drought without rain.
From the perspective of tea drinking, body and weather. After entering the Beginning of Summer, metabolism speeds up and tea drinking habits need to change a bit. However, China has a vast territory and rich resources. Different regions have different temperatures and humidity, so the requirements for drinking tea are also different. But relatively speaking, it is better to drink green tea in summer.
The most recommended drink in summer is green tea. Such as Taiping Houkui, Huangshan Maofeng, Lu'an Guapian, West Lake Longjing, Anji White Tea, Xinyang Maojian, Zhuyeqing, Biluochun, Meitan Cuiya, etc. are all green tea. The Jiangnan tea area is mainly green tea.
Of course, many people also like to drink some scented tea, especially chrysanthemum and wolfberry. It clears the mind and improves eyesight. Some people also drink honeysuckle, which also clears away heat and relieves internal heat. Some people drink combination tea such as lily, rose, jasmine, etc.
After entering the summer solstice, people often take a nap after meals. Summer sleepiness is a physiological phenomenon that many people have. A cup of green tea at this time is not a very good choice to refresh themselves. Green tea not only clears away heat, but also improves eyesight and refreshes the mind. And in the hot summer, looking at a cup of green tea is always cooler than looking at a cup of red black tea.
Also, if it is my personal recommendation, I would also recommend a tea. Although it is bitter, it is still worth trying once in a while in summer. That is Kudingcha. In a sense, Kuding tea has the same effect as bitter melon in clearing away heat and removing internal heat. Bitterness relieves heat and promotes body fluids! There are two types of Kuding tea, one is large-leaf Kuding tea and the other is small-leaf Kuding tea. Especially for the elderly, Kuding tea is also a rare natural green drink.
The main point mentioned above is that from the perspective of dry and hot weather, drinking green tea is better, but in some places, such as Guangdong, Fujian, and Hainan. Although the temperature is not particularly high, the air humidity is high. Drinking tea is more like some semi-fermented tea or fully fermented tea. As mentioned last time, tea drinking in the Chaoshan area is mainly based on the Phoenix Dancong series.
Firstly, because it is local tea, and mainly because it is semi-fermented tea, which is more suitable for such humidity and temperature. They drink in relatively high-end places. In the past, tea could detoxify dampness. Tea can help people expel some things that are bad for the body, just like Cantonese people like to drink Pu'er and Wuyi rock tea. For example, in Hainan people also drink some tea like partridge tea and snow tea. The principle is the same.
Recently I have been watching Douyin live broadcasts more often, in areas like Xinjiang and Tibet. Although it is summer now, the temperature there is still very low. Especially places like prairie and snow-capped mountains. For example, the small stream on the Nalati grassland is still flowing with snow water from the Tianshan Mountains, which is very cold. At this time, drinking green tea or horse milk tea may be a better choice.
So in a sense, the article I mentioned is also nonsense. The above is purely from the perspective of weather and tea properties, but drinking tea is more often a personal hobby. Some people drink green tea all year round.
